
Professional career
After completing my business studies and gaining various professional experiences, I joined the international school community in 2006. My "school career" started in accounting, where I learned to better understand administrative challenges through intensive exchange with teachers. In finance and educational controlling at BIS, I not only supported financial planning but also helped with timetable creation for primary and secondary schools, gaining further valuable insights into the education sector. In 2010, I became Business Director and contributed to the development of the second campus. Since BIS was converted into a non-profit corporation, I have been serving on the board. Outside of BIS, I am passionately involved as Chairman of the Board of the Association of International Schools in Bavaria (ASIB) and on the board of AGIS e.V., to advance the equal recognition of international schools in the German school system.
